Recruitment & Onboarding: -Manage the recruitment process, including job posting, interviewing, and hiring. -Coordinate the onboarding process for new employees, ensuring a smooth transition into the company. Employee Relations: -Act as the first point of contact for employees regarding HR-related inquiries. -Mediate and resolve employee conflicts or grievances, ensuring fair and consistent handling. Compensation & Benefits: -Assist in managing employee benefits programs, including health insurance, retirement plans, and other company perks. -Help ensure that employee compensation is competitive and aligned with industry standards. Payroll Administration: -Process and manage the end-to-end payroll cycle for all employees, ensuring timely and accurate payments. -Calculate wages, benefits, bonuses, overtime, and deductions (taxes, insurance, pension contributions). -Ensure compliance with applicable tax regulations, labor laws, and company policies. Employee Record Maintenance: -Maintain accurate and up-to-date employee payroll records. -Update payroll records with new hires, terminations, promotions, and pay adjustments. -Process payroll-related changes, such as changes in employee benefits or salary increases. Tax and Compliance: -Ensure compliance with local, state, and federal tax regulations related to payroll. -Prepare and submit payroll-related tax filings and reports to the relevant authorities. -Coordinate with external auditors or tax consultants for audits and tax compliance. Payroll Reporting: -Prepare and provide regular payroll reports to management, detailing payroll costs, tax filings, and deductions. -Produce year-end tax documents (e.g., EA Form, payslip) for employees. Issue Resolution: -Address any payroll-related inquiries from employees in a professional and timely manner. -Resolve payroll discrepancies by researching and reconciling errors in pay or deductions.
